May and Her Friends is a novel written by B.E.M. and first published in 1867. The story follows May, a young girl living in a small village in England, and her group of friends as they navigate the ups and downs of adolescence. The novel is a coming-of-age tale that explores themes of friendship, loyalty, and the challenges of growing up. May and her friends experience a range of emotions and conflicts as they confront the realities of adulthood, including love, loss, and betrayal. The book is written in a simple and straightforward style, making it accessible to readers of all ages.
